Bulk Edit Meta Data via CSV: Complete User Guide

Bulk Edit Meta Data via CSV: Complete User Guide

Fixing meta data errors one by one is incredibly time-consuming. The Bulk Edit via CSV feature allows you to update multiple pages at once, saving hours of manual work. Follow these 3 easy steps to optimize your store's SEO efficiently.

Tips: Identify SEO Errors in Your Store

Before you can fix errors in bulk, you need to identify what needs fixing. Here is a tip for you.

  1. Navigate to SEO Audit in the app's left menu
  2. Click the Rescan button to fetch the most current errors from your store
  3. Click Export to download the .xlsx file containing all detected errors

This Excel file will serve as your reference for what needs to be corrected.

Export errors - Excel file

Step 1: Access the Bulk Edit via CSV Feature

You can access this feature through two different paths:

Option 1: Through SEO Booster

  1. Go to SEO Booster in the left menu
  2. Select Configure Meta title/description optimization
  3. Click Manual optimize
  4. Click the Bulk edit via CSV button in the top right corner

Bulk edit in SEO Booster


Option 2: Through Content Optimization

  1. Go to Content Optimization in the left menu
  2. Click the Bulk edit via CSV button in the top right corner

Bulk edit in Content optimization

Step 2: Prepare Your CSV File

This is where you'll do the actual work of fixing your meta data errors.

2.1 Choose Your Page Type

Create separate CSV files for each type of page you're optimizing:

  • Products

  • Articles (Blog pages)

  • Landing pages

  • Collections

Choose page type

IdeaPro tip: Open both the Excel errors file and your CSV file in split-screen mode for quick reference and editing.

Once you're in the feature, click Download sample CSV to get the template file you'll use for editing.

Download sample CSV

2.2 Understanding CSV Columns

Each column in the CSV file corresponds to a specific element of your page's SEO. Here's what you need to know:

Column A: Handle (Required)

  1. The URL handle is the last part of your page's URL
  2. Important: The CSV only accepts handles, not full URLs
  3. When copying from the Excel errors file, remove the domain and keep only the handle
  4. Sample product page: 
    1. Full URL: https://devmax3.myshopify.com › products › the-multi-location-snowboard
    2. Handle: the-multi-location-snowboard
  5. Sample article (blog) page - MUST include the blog category
    1. Full URL: https://devmax3.myshopify.com/blogs/news/10-coding-shortcuts-to-instantly-double-your-development-speed
    2. Handle: news/10-coding-shortcuts-to-instantly-double-your-development-speed
  6. Sample collection page: 
    1. Full URL: https://devmax3.myshopify.com/collections/snowboard-collection
    2. Handle: snowboard-collection
  7. Sample landing page: 
    1. Full URL: https://www.tapita.io/pages/seo-solutions
    2. Handle: seo-solutions

Copy URL handle to the CSV file

Column B: Title (H1)

  1. This serves as your product/collection/page title
  2. Common errors: Confuse readers about the purpose of the page.
NotesNOTE: Fixing Title in Bulk edit in CSV will overwrite the existing value in Shopify admin config.

Column C: Description

  1. The main description content for your product/collection/page
  2. Common errors: Missing description
  3. Ideal length: At least 300 words for optimal SEO

Notes
NOTE: Fixing Description in Bulk edit in CSV will overwrite the existing value in Shopify admin config.

Column D: SEO Title (Meta Title)

  1. The title that appears in search engine results
  2. Common errors: Missing, duplicate, too short, too long
  3. Ideal length: 30-70 characters

Notes
NOTE: Fixing SEO Title in Bulk edit in CSV will only change the value on frontend - Tapita config, not Shopify admin config. 

Column E: SEO Description (Meta Description)

  1. The description snippet that appears in search engine results
  2. Common errors: Missing, duplicate, too short, too long
  3. Ideal length: 70-160 characters

Notes
NOTE: Fixing SEO Description in Bulk edit in CSV will only change the value on frontend - Tapita config, not Shopify admin config.

Column F: Focused Keywords

Choose keywords strategically based on page type:

For Products and Collections:

  1. Base keywords on the product or collection name
  2. Remove special characters and variant names
  3. Example:
    1. Product: "VANS | AUTHENTIC | (MULTI EYELETS) | GRADIENT/CRIMSON"
    2. Focus keyword: "vans authentic multi eyelets"

For Blog Pages:

  1. Use the shortest phrase that covers the main topic
  2. Example:
    1. Blog title: "How to wash running shoes for beginners"
    2. Focus keyword: "wash running shoes" or "wash running shoes for beginners"

2.3 Sample Workflow

Here's a practical example of how to fix an error:

  1. In the Excel errors file: You find qwerty.com/keyboard marked with error "Too short meta title"
  2. Current SEO title: "keyboard" (too short)
  3. In your CSV file:
    1. Paste the handle: keyboard
    2. Add optimized value to SEO Title column: "Most common keyboard layout for English-language keyboards"

Repeat this process for all errors you want to fix, working through each page systematically.

Fill in each columns

NotesNOTES: If you enter focused keywords, please make sure your Title, Description, SEO Title, SEO Description contain the exact focused keywords, so you can achieve a high SEO score. If not, those missing will be detected as non-critical errors and take time to edit later.

Step 3: Upload Your CSV File

  1. Once you've completed your edits, it's time to apply them to your store:
  2. Return to the Bulk Edit via CSV feature in the app
  3. Click Add files

Upload the edited CSV file

  1. Select and upload your edited CSV file
  2. Review the summary of data inputs displayed on screen
  3. Click Start updating

CSV file data summary

What Happens Next

  1. A status banner will appear showing the update progress
  2. Once complete, navigate to the pages you edited
  3. You'll see updated content and improved SEO scores for each page

Successfully update the bulk content

Before and After: Compare your pages' SEO scores to see the improvement from your bulk updates.

Before Bulk edit via CSV

Before Bulk edit via CSV

After Bulk edit via CSV

After Bulk edit via CSV

Frequently asked questions. (FAQs)

1. What columns are required?  
→ Handle column is required. 
2. What values on my store will be replaced when I upload the CSV file? 
→ Existing values will be replaced for all columns included in the CSV. 
3. Do Tapita auto-fill the values I left empty? 
→ Empty values in the CSV will be ignored. 
4. Do the new SEO Title and SEO Description value change in Shopify admin config? 
→ Please note that SEO Title and SEO Description columns will change values in Tapita meta data config only (Frontend), not overwrite the existing values in Shopify admin config. 

Now you know how to use the Bulk edit in CSV function to save time fixing meta data errors for multiple pages at once. If you have any questions, please contact us via support@tapita.io 


    • Related Articles

    • Will Tapita meta data templates replace my existing Shopify meta data?

      Tapita meta data templates will overwrite your current meta data in Shopify. Please note that it does not change the meta data config in your store, but rather overwrite it so that the Tapita meta data templates will be applied instead of the Shopify ...
    • How to test your Meta Data Templates

      Meta Data Templates is a feature in Tapita SEO & Speed Optimizer app that helps you create general templates for meta title and meta description to apply to all of your products, collections, or blog pages. After you have configured and enabled Meta ...
    • Tapita Meta title/description optimization Usage

      Meta title/description optimization is a feature in SEO Booster, Tapita SEO & Speed Optimizer. Meta title and meta description are essential elements of on-page SEO. They help search engines understand your content and influence how your pages appear ...
    • Improve real-user performance metrics

      Improve real-world user experience for your website performance. Store speed score is a good indication of customers’ perceived page speed of your store. You should make sure your store loads as fast as possible because it may directly impact ...
    • Content Optimization guide in Tapita SEO & Speed

      Content Optimization guide in Tapita SEO & Speed After our SEO Audit feature gives you an overview of what errors your store is facing, you may want to optimize specific content to fit your business goals. That’s why we are introducing our new ...